
Chennai, Jan 31 (IANS) P. Chellapandi has been appointed the CMD of India's fast breeder reactor power company Bharatiya Nabhikiya Vidyut Nigam Ltd (BHAVINI), an official said Saturday.
He is currently a director at the Reactor Engineering Group of the Indira Gandhi Centre for Atomic Research (IGCAR).
Reacting to his appointment as the chairman and managing director, Chellapandi told IANS: "I feel happy. It is a challenging task for me."
The central government had last October appointed Rajani Sankaran as the officiating CMD for three months. She succeeded Prabhat Kumar, BHAVINI's first CMD, and her term ended Saturday.
